Parent/Teacher Conferences will now be referred to as 3-Way Conferences. A 3-Way Conference actively involves parents, students and teachers reflecting on student growth as a learner, while acknowledging the most important participants in the learning process – student, teacher and parent. The student facilitates the conference and is supported by the teacher when needed.
3-Way Conferences will hopefully take place this term on Monday 13th and Tuesday 14th September. As we would like the conferences to take place onsite and children to be present, we may need to postpone to next term based on restrictions. We will keep you updated!
